National Bank of Canada's Q4 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2022, National Bank of Canada held 2,994 positions worth $39.3B, up 111% from $18.6B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 25% of the portfolio.

National Bank of Canada deployed $18.2B of net new capital in Q4 2022, opening 212 new positions and adding to 1,060 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Kanzhun: 1,104,400 shares worth $22.5M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 25%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Energy.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was State Street Financial Select Sector SPDR ETF, an estimated $156M trimmed.
